第III部〜秀丸マクロのいろはにほへと
秀丸エディタVer.7.00 マクロ関連の変更履歴
●秀丸エディタVer.7.00 マクロ関連の変更履歴
秀丸エディタ本体の更新内容に関しては、 秀丸エディタの紹介(Ver7.00対応版) を参照してください。
【1】マクロ関連の変更履歴 - 「秀丸エディタ」Ver.7.00
【2】仕様変更
【1】マクロ関連の変更履歴 - 「秀丸エディタ」Ver.7.00
searchoptionの追加ビット
searchdown等の追加パラメタ
masknormal,maskcomment,maskifdef,maskscript maskstring,masktag,maskonly,loop,noclose
(grep用) backup,preview,outputsingle またはsearchoption相当の数値直接
- grepreplace, grepreplacdialog2文追加
- refpaste(引用付き貼り付け)
- tolower、toupper関数追加
- filter関数追加
- eventキーワード、geteventparam関数、seteventnotify文追加
- autocomplete文追加
- gowordtop2 と gowordend2 を追加
openbyshellで引数を指定できるようにした
config “x:〜”;とgetconfig()で指定できるものに、以下のものを追加。
- AutocompFlag1(autocomplete文の第2パラメタと同じ)
- AutocompFlag2(autocomplete文の第3パラメタと同じ)
- AutocompDic(autocomplete文の第4パラメタと同じ)
- AutocompAuto
- setfloatmode追加(浮動小数点数版(統合版))
- configstateキーワード追加
- encodeキーワード追加(charsetと同じ)
- syncoutline追加
- マクロunicode関数,unichar関数でUCS-4を扱えるように。
- まとめてアンドゥ begingroupundo, endgroupundo
- 一時的なカラーマーカー colormarker
- existfileに拡張パラメタで属性の取得。
- undo文にパラメタを指定してやり直しのグループ化していた場合の指定。
- getcolormarker, nextcolormarker, prevcolormarker
- gettitle文追加。
- title -1;などでタブの*マークが残留する場合がある問題修正。
- toupper(),tolower()の第二パラメタで対象を指定できるようにする。
- config “xGuideLine:n xGuideLineInterval:n”でガイドライン横も含めるようにする。
wordleft2を追加して、wordleftはV6.xx以前と同じ動作にする。
【2】仕様変更
- 「次の秀丸エディタも続けて…」と「置換の前に確認」は併用できないように仕様変更。
- searchdialogとreplacedialogでキャンセルした場合、result に -2 を入れる。
- restoredesktopでもアクティブになった秀丸エディタへのマクロ切り替え対応。
- autocomplete文のresultは、補完した位置を返すように変更。
- loadkeyassign, savekeyassignでフルパス指定可能に。
- searchdialogで、動作環境の状態に関わらず追加の条件が有効かどうかのフラグを反映させるように。
- BOX選択でのseltopcolumn,selendcolumnはタブは1文字で数えるように。